Definitions:

Internal Locus

is a psychological concept referring to individuals who believe they can control their life events and outcomes through their own efforts.

External Locus

The belief that one's successes or failures result from external factors beyond their control, contrasted with an internal locus of control.

Optimist

A person inclined to anticipate the best possible outcome, maintaining a hopeful and positive outlook on life and future events.

Pessimist

An individual who tends to see the worst aspect of things or believe that the worst will happen.
